在编程中,数组是一种数据结构,用于存储一系列的值。循环是遍历数组中的每个元素的过程。根据数组中的值来控制元素的显示和隐藏是一种常见的需求,通常可以通过条件渲染来实现。
根据实现方式的不同,可以分为以下几种类型:
假设我们有一个数组 tags
,其中每个元素包含一个 visible
属性,用于控制标签的显示和隐藏。
import React from 'react';
const tags = [
{ id: 1, text: 'Tag 1', visible: true },
{ id: 2, text: 'Tag 2', visible: false },
{ id: 3, text: 'Tag 3', visible: true }
];
const TagList = () => {
return (
<div>
{tags.map(tag => (
tag.visible && <div key={tag.id}>{tag.text}</div>
))}
</div>
);
};
export default TagList;
原因:
visible
属性为 false
。解决方法:
visible
属性设置正确。通过以上内容,你应该能够理解如何根据数组循环返回值来隐藏和显示图文标签,并且能够解决相关的问题。
领取专属 10元无门槛券
手把手带您无忧上云